  • 1 zusätzlich

    I Adj. additional, extra, further; (ergänzend) supplementary; (Hilfs...) auxiliary; zusätzliche Arbeit extra work; zusätzliche Belastung added burden
    II Adv. (außerdem) in addition; zusätzlich zu in addition to, over and above; zusätzlich noch etwas verdienen earn a bit extra; ich will nicht noch zusätzlich auf seinen Hund aufpassen I don’t want to have to look after (Am. take care of) his dog as well ( oder on top of everything else)
